Two top-ranked NCAA wrestling powerhouses are dueling it out right now at Carver-Hawkeye arena at what’s sure to be another epic Blackout meet in the great state of Iowa.

With dual unbeaten streaks on the line, within perhaps the biggest rivalry in the history of D1 wrasslin’, we’re unsure how Iowa City hasn’t imploded yet.

Last night, the Hawkeyes shut down Indiana to tie the Cowboys at 84 straight, a record that began at Okie St. in 1959 with Myron Roderick. Seven seasons later, it finally came to a halt which was a direct result of (depending on who you ask) Tommy Chesbro’s presence in Stillwater or the legendary Dan Gable taking the reins from Gary Kurdelmeier in Iowa back in ’72.

Both schools have their own set of tools to impose dominance on the other – the Cowboys’ shining star in 2011 NCAA champion Jordan Oliver at 133 (no.1) and All-American Jamal Parks at 149 (no.4). Entering the arena, both are perfect. Iowa will counter Oliver with Tony “the tiger” Ramos and put the pressure on at 125 with All-American and ’10-’11 Big Ten Champion Matt McDonough.
